How courts have described this case

Verbatim parenthetical descriptions written by other courts when citing this decision. Ranked by citation-network relevance.

  • holding that appellee acquired equitable title to property despite appellant’s claim that he 9 had not performed a contract to which appellant was not a party
  • “Plaintiffs do not have standing to challenge the assignments because they were not a party to those assignments.”
  • assignment of rentals incorporating terms of lease gave no right to contest lease
